JRqM{*50THz*S?IQw!a*^&qRTJx }%D$DMY5gFhX!BIe{y}yY*e_bK!vUYR7ZfpA;v>QuxEonL@_WE?A4lIRb=I%(
z6sM=D^+&BEw6Vbxw<#+Mq(L_bS~}S6_>@}9&q)M4EDOi (-o=TwQ-i}C6>@7
zQ !uWLi)4DDO!kF
z{iVxcN%LXOmh3~!e~y9&0nJHdCZE0a)c>%7VqeRlNxsA1W@(Fsdf#A8?6rJJmnELdP1e3I2v?&GapgQR(v`
9Lgcb`JvNa+<@%r<*P)(pL$@>$s!we!!td)xv_6f33w0F&h3#P8z%KM_74+&^qw
zHwPau#}IUM_=f4H512(*L{37_EIe~DT!<&J9s1@4*cCC)Vn-p9&hOqRb}nM3%O3Zr
z&E_Up4Rdj7D1dvx*o}3Y&BdgTfmg#WKKF2X3+n{Zx63m?^ptnhMeJ5!jyDw7g{QPw
z{@}RXVpv-5L<)Pr!)&A(@l|E4(dU8QNSgC?Sps@eSLRX^CRQ1u(z
+
-[[github](http://github.com/johndoe)]
-[[portfolio](team/johndoe.md)]
+[[github](http://github.com/jamessinmaojun)]
+[[portfolio](team/jamessinmaojun.md)]
-* Role: Team Lead
-* Responsibilities: UI
+* Role: Developer
+* Responsibilities: Documentation
### Johnny Doe
From 9f4c7d68911725985805a89390dce4355343ebf1 Mon Sep 17 00:00:00 2001
From: jamessinmaojun <122222262+jamessinmaojun@users.noreply.github.com>
Date: Thu, 29 Feb 2024 13:32:56 +0800
Subject: [PATCH 016/478] Create jamessinmaojun.md
---
docs/team/jamessinmaojun.md | 24 ++++++++++++++++++++++++
1 file changed, 24 insertions(+)
create mode 100644 docs/team/jamessinmaojun.md
diff --git a/docs/team/jamessinmaojun.md b/docs/team/jamessinmaojun.md
new file mode 100644
index 00000000000..080bbaeba37
--- /dev/null
+++ b/docs/team/jamessinmaojun.md
@@ -0,0 +1,24 @@
+---
+layout: page
+title: James' Project Portfolio Page
+---
+
+### Project: PoochPlanner
+
+PoochPlanner is a desktop application to track details of various groups (vendors, staff) that dog cafe owners have to regularly interact with. The app is optimised for use using Command Line Interface (CLI) while still encompassing a user-friend Graphical User Interface (GUI).
+
+Given below are my contributions to the project.
+
+* **New Feature**: Added the ability to delete contacts.
+ * What it does: allows the user to delete a certain contact, one at a time.
+ * Justification: This feature improves the product significantly because the address book can become too long and cluttered over time. Given the nature of the target users' business, contact turnover rate is expected to be very high and thus deleting unused contacts proves to be useful.
+ * Highlights: This enhancement affects existing commands and commands to be added in future. It required an in-depth analysis of design alternatives. The implementation too was challenging as it required changes to existing commands.
+ * Credits: *{mention here if you reused any code/ideas from elsewhere or if a third-party library is heavily used in the feature so that a reader can make a more accurate judgement of how much effort went into the feature}*
+
+* **Code contributed**: [RepoSense link]()
+
+* **Documentation**:
+ * User Guide:
+ * Added documentation for the feature `delete` [\#29]()
+ * Developer Guide:
+ * Added use cases for PoochPlanner [\#30]()
From 35359691a70eb0f01ff6a3533ff7c7b745f1eeae Mon Sep 17 00:00:00 2001
From: jamessinmaojun <122222262+jamessinmaojun@users.noreply.github.com>
Date: Thu, 29 Feb 2024 13:33:34 +0800
Subject: [PATCH 017/478] Add files via upload
---
docs/images/jamessinmaojun.jpg | Bin 0 -> 6947 bytes
1 file changed, 0 insertions(+), 0 deletions(-)
create mode 100644 docs/images/jamessinmaojun.jpg
diff --git a/docs/images/jamessinmaojun.jpg b/docs/images/jamessinmaojun.jpg
new file mode 100644
index 0000000000000000000000000000000000000000..95f048a69d8ffb7d704aceee41abada6c1e1812f
GIT binary patch
literal 6947
zcmbW5cT^O?^WbM$V96PjjN~jiM+KIQAh1Xf$w^RHSda{Y0um%F$V!ePIY-G$lAN>T
zoCS%>!S{FfyZ7#|yQ}Hx_h!1QUVW;2rt8)1^z9NrqOPK*0)Rju;MLs)-2MZkpXw
g(u9G1*!3Ili^AV?qe>3ovndz#UxdnAFsvOzO{+p-cz~0WMx9R}YKV4({)mWSJxd
z@NVaTrvMlO
k
zV=XA{oNm#3NpSUx&mRSA$2~F#356~*>YxxJNlcH7aK@rvWe@go8KY&$i9@S-;@Jyd
z$*CY{Q;9XNR;N(yMYQL!Gf$kiX8v%B_9L+G!Ps{IiX%?4X<>y
+
-[[github](http://github.com/johndoe)]
+[[github](http://github.com/chiageng)]
[[portfolio](team/johndoe.md)]
* Role: Developer
-* Responsibilities: UI
+* Responsibilities: Integration
diff --git a/docs/images/chiageng.png b/docs/images/chiageng.png
new file mode 100644
index 0000000000000000000000000000000000000000..ff8be813332a724c530dd5768887c2fd6e727fab
GIT binary patch
literal 53421
zcmc$`1z40#_b`6%(j_4wNVlW{OLrq6Aqq$-se-I@BPvRRv~;T|f`AB1T6C
L>8VpIwK7IP^E5T#EH11>uW;1c`~
zs9rut<|
z2nAq?1Kz$GId4AuT-+a128zLi|h;-E02
z$PrBtbnKj1gT{h?$%nNqFGQ5X1@`4s!&qA_SDgh))k{^^1+oQ1t&2*X7zVDr%oE3L
zHGDb~Ibs?kQMs{?CMU}{P;$jK3*jV(`pFMAxgz$2b9S3wH8}cPZe|S9vFjgMHyBKt
z7i